Just grabbed the 17.3" 256GB SSD; 1TB HDD and 16GB DDR4 DRAM model at MicroCenter - unbelievably fast. And not a lot of bloatware as I've seen on other Lenovo laptops. I tuned up and adjusted windows 10, immediately uninstalled McAfee and installed an anti v and anti-malware (unnamed as I don't want to debate the choices), added Chrome and some other software. I needed a higher-end laptop / near workstation with a decent graphics card and powerful processor for cad and slicing for my 3D printing hobby and this lower end gaming laptop surprisingly had the best price/performance versus a conventional souped up 17.3" laptop / near workstation. And I can play games if I choose - the speakers also sound great which is a plus. The screen is plenty bright - I had to turn the brightness down and no bleed. The 256GB SSD is perfect for the main drive and I have plenty of room on the secondary 1TB 5400 rpm HDD. I needed a little time on the keyboard to get used to the layout and travel but that is true for any new laptop I bought. It fits exactly for what I needed with a build to price point. No 7200 rpm HDD and a "conventional" TLC SSD (it's mostly read anyway as the boot drive) . I really don't "feel" any performance lag due to storage so far. I'm happy.
